Episode Synopsis


The government shutdown may or may not be over by the time this hits the airwaves, but the negotiations process on appropriations bills promises to last for several weeks. Global Head of Public Policy Jennifer Flitton tells us why she believes we’ll get a final appropriations bill by the end of this year. We also explore what’s driven the strong price of gold over the past few years. And we discuss which verb tense is best to use when describing the US economy: “is weakening” or “has weakened.” (Invesco Distributors, Inc.)
